The recently launched standardbred website
www.standardbredsonline.com is currently running its second silent broodmare auction with a total of 42 broodmares on offer both here in New Zealand and Australia.
An innovation of Ashburtons Stuart and Margaret Valentine, to run hand in hand with their bloodstock, finance and insurance brokerage business, the website offers enthusiasts throughout Australasia an avenue to sell and buy all types of standardbred stock online.
The website enables vendors to sell stock by placing their horses for sale at a price they are happy to receive for their animal - or, if having a broodmare to sell, the sites feature is a monthly online auction for broodmares, similar to New Zealand's ‘Trademe' or Australia's ‘eBay'.
Last month was their first auction, with mares changing hands in both New Zealand and Australia. One in foal mare auctioned on the Australian side of the site was purchased by the latest big player in Australasian harness racing - Clive Palmer of Queensland's Cold Mountain Stud.
The Valentines are hoping such interest by such high profile breeders is the norm in the future, as more commercial and hobby breeders alike adopt the concept. Currently the website has over 200 prospective bidders already registered and that tally is increasing daily
But it wasn't always clean sailing. After 3 local avenues were approached & failed to put the idea for the website together, it was finally taken on by an Auckland company. The most difficult, expensive and time consuming for the Valentines was that the "mechanics" of the auction was put together for them in Argentina.
There were times that the idea was nearly shelved as it became very frustrating dealing with not only a time difference but a language barrier, Stuart Valentine says.
"It's very difficult in a normal situation to get outsiders to the racing industry to understand all the jargon, and getting what we required and expected from the site conveyed was a nightmare.
"The people in Auckland did a wonderful job for us plus the enthusiasm of 2 or 3 close industry participants that we originally had tossed the idea of the site around with, kept us pushing ahead."

The broodmare auction offers vendors an excellent way to place their mare at public auction without all the costs and time of preparing a horse to physically go to a public auction venue. The costs are substantially cheaper, and there is no stress for the horse or owner.
The Valentines encourage all vendors to place a photo of their stock they have for sale, along with a detailed description. Additionally, they can now offer the vendor a full catalogue style pedigree of the mare's family to be shown upon request.
The latest addition to the site is the provision to have a 3 minute video of your mare to be taken and loaded alongside the pedigree and description.
